Types of Pediatric Musculoskeletal Disorders

  1. Developmental Dysplasia of the Hip (DDH): DDH is a condition characterized by abnormal development of the hip joint, leading to instability or dislocation. It is more common in females and can result from both genetic and environmental factors. Diagnosis is typically made through physical examination and confirmed with imaging such as ultrasound or X-ray. Treatment options range from observation to bracing or surgical intervention.

  2. Scoliosis: Scoliosis refers to an abnormal lateral curvature of the spine. It can be classified as congenital, idiopathic, or neuromuscular, depending on the underlying cause. Clinical presentation includes an asymmetrical waistline, shoulder height discrepancy, and spinal curvature. Diagnosis is confirmed through physical examination and imaging, such as X-ray or MRI. Treatment may involve observation, bracing, or surgical correction based on the severity of the curvature.

  3. Osteogenesis Imperfecta (OI): OI, also known as brittle bone disease, is a genetic disorder characterized by fragile bones that are prone to fractures. It is caused by mutations in genes involved in collagen synthesis. Clinical presentation includes frequent fractures, blue sclerae, and hearing loss. Diagnosis is typically made through genetic testing and imaging, such as X-ray or bone density scan. Management focuses on supportive care, including physical therapy, medications, and fracture prevention strategies.

  4. Juvenile Idiopathic Arthritis (JIA): JIA is a chronic autoimmune disorder that primarily affects the joints in children. It is characterized by joint pain, swelling, and stiffness lasting for at least six weeks. JIA is diagnosed based on clinical criteria, including physical examination findings and laboratory tests. Treatment aims to control inflammation, relieve pain, and preserve joint function through a combination of medications, physical therapy, and regular follow-up.

Diagnostic Approaches

  • Clinical Examination: A thorough physical examination is crucial for diagnosing pediatric musculoskeletal disorders. It includes assessing range of motion, joint stability, limb length, and overall musculoskeletal alignment. Specific tests, such as the Ortolani and Barlow maneuvers for DDH, can aid in diagnosis.

  • Imaging: Various imaging modalities can be utilized to confirm or evaluate musculoskeletal disorders in children. These include X-ray, ultrasound, MRI, and bone scans. Each modality has its own advantages and limitations, and the choice depends on the suspected condition and age of the child.

  • Laboratory Testing: Laboratory tests may be helpful in identifying specific markers, such as elevated inflammatory markers in JIA or genetic testing for OI. However, the diagnosis of most pediatric musculoskeletal disorders relies primarily on clinical evaluation and imaging.

Treatment and Management

  • Conservative Management: In some cases, observation and conservative management strategies are appropriate. This can include physical therapy, activity modifications, and orthotic devices to provide support and improve function.

  • Pharmacological Interventions: Medications play a crucial role in managing pediatric musculoskeletal disorders. Nonsteroidal anti-inflammatory drugs (NSAIDs), disease-modifying antirheumatic drugs (DMARDs), and corticosteroids are commonly used depending on the specific condition. Proper monitoring and awareness of potential side effects are essential.

  • Surgical Interventions: Surgical intervention may be necessary for certain conditions, such as DDH or severe scoliosis. Surgical techniques vary depending on the specific disorder and its severity. Close postoperative follow-up is necessary to monitor progress and address any complications.
